What is Double Glazing?
Double glazing refers to a window building technique that uses two layers of glass separated by an area filled with air or gas. This style offers improved insulation compared to single glazing, making homes more energy-efficient and comfy.

The rate of double glazing can vary significantly based on several aspects:
1. Window Type
Various window styles can affect the price. Typical types include:
Casement WindowsSash WindowsTilt and Turn WindowsBay and Bow Windows
Table 1: Average Cost of Different Window Types
Window TypeTypical Price (per window)Casement Windows₤ 300 - ₤ 600Sash Windows₤ 600 - ₤ 1,200Tilt and Turn₤ 400 - ₤ 800Bay and Bow₤ 800 - ₤ 1,5002. Glass Specifications
The kind of glass utilized in double glazing can impact the total cost. Alternatives consist of:
Low-E Glass: Offers better insulation.Laminated Glass: Provides additional security.Self-Cleaning Glass: Reduces upkeep efforts.
Higher-end options will typically lead to increased rates.
3. Frame Material
The framing product effects both aesthetic appeals and cost. Typical materials include:
uPVC: Often the most cost effective.Aluminium: More costly however durable and stylish.Wood: Offers timeless appeal but usually at a higher cost point.
Table 2: Average Cost of Frame Materials
Frame MaterialAverage Price (per window)uPVC₤ 150 - ₤ 400Aluminium₤ 300 - ₤ 800Lumber₤ 400 - ₤ 1,0004. Setup Costs
Expert installation is vital for the performance of double glazing, and costs vary based on the contractor's knowledge, place, and the intricacy of installation:
Standard Installation: ₤ 100 - ₤ 300 per windowSpecialty Installation (e.g., for unusual sizes or shapes): ₤ 300 - ₤ 650 per window5. Geographical Location
Rates can vary significantly across different regions due to require, the expense of labor, and other local double glazing installers financial elements. Urban locations usually experience higher rates than rural areas.
General Price Ranges
Typically, homeowners can anticipate to pay in between ₤ 400 to ₤ 1,200 per window installed, depending upon the aspects pointed out above. Bigger residential or commercial properties needing several setups can benefit from bulk discount rates from providers.

Q1: How long does double glazing last?
A1: When effectively maintained, double glazing can last 20 years or more. Routine assessments can help maintain performance.
Q2: Is double glazing worth the investment?
A2: Yes, the energy savings, sound decrease, and increased home value generally validate the initial expense gradually.
Q3: Can I install double glazing myself?
A3: While some property owners opt for DIY setup, it's recommended to work with professionals to make sure compliance with building guidelines and correct setup.
Q4: Do double-glazed windows require upkeep?
A4: Generally, maintenance is minimal, however regular cleaning and evaluation of seals and frames are suggested.
